Corrections: Greg Kinear was not in the film "God's Not Dead", however he was in the motion picture "Heaven Is for Real". Both movies are stupid garbage. Also, according to Dante, it is Judas, Brutus, and Gaius Cassius Longinus who are in the 3 mouths of Lucifer. Pontius Pilate might be on a different level of Inferno, but that is just a theory.
